Transaction 5091ca811733f31d7c83bdbb2ef47f6b1b2eaf704da1809766f287d7984c1a3a
2 Input
2 Outputs
- 5091ca811733f31d7c83bdbb2ef47f6b1b2eaf704da1809766f287d7984c1a3a:0
- 5091ca811733f31d7c83bdbb2ef47f6b1b2eaf704da1809766f287d7984c1a3a:1
value 76078272
address 12tkisdAVkkqBbunKCR3DXdYuJZUnjKWaE
value 32046228
address 1GF2xKXSiKSa3FnxrwjvKWwdx66eGWoqXH